Output 69091e4e323f5d925e55d6af8192bcbe8aab903f4e2f8763dce175ff470e8c76:1

value
21204000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e041e4a20cb8556fe38e2a19c62bf6b8a176dc60 OP_EQUAL
address
ACt2xh7duKTzAFuaXeFFYidPJdqCy6qb9C
transaction
69091e4e323f5d925e55d6af8192bcbe8aab903f4e2f8763dce175ff470e8c76